Distance from Zagreb to Istanbul
The straight-line distance from Zagreb, Croatia to Istanbul, Turkey is 1,176 km (731 miles).Istanbul is ESE of Zagreb.

Transport Comparison: Zagreb to Istanbul
| Mode | Estimated Time | Distance |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Flight | 2 hr | 1,176 km | Direct flight at 800 km/h avg cruise speed |
| Driving | 19 hr 6 min | ~1,529 km | Avg 80 km/h, +30% route factor |
All times are estimates based on straight-line distance. Actual travel times vary by route, stops, and conditions.
